Men’s ice hockey falls to no. 3/3 Boston University in season opener

BOSTON, Mass. – Men's ice hockey fell to no. 3/3 Boston University, 5-2, Saturday night at Agganis Arena in its season opener.
 
HOW IT HAPPENED:
  • The two teams played to a 0-0 tie in the first period, with Holy Cross holding the edge in shots, 9-6.
  • Boston University (1-0-0) got on the board netted three goals to open the second period – scoring at the 19:21, 16:04, and 11:30 marks.
  • Sophomore Jack Stockfish scored the first goal of the season for the Crusaders with 8:33 remaining in the middle frame. Junior Jack Seymour forced a turnover at the blue line allowing Stockfish to pick up the free puck with an open lane to the net.
  • Boston University picked up one more goal before the end of the period to take the 4-1 lead into the intermission.
  • Seymour picked up a goal of his own just 1:11 into the third period on the power play. Again forcing a turnover, Seymour carried the puck into the zone before dishing it to junior Mack Oliphant. Oliphant carried the puck to the goal line before finding a seam to send the puck back to Seymour for the one-time shot into the back of the net.
  • The Terriers picked up their fifth and final goal with 12:10 remaining in the third.
 
BEYOND THE BOX:
  • The Terriers' Mathieu Caron made 29 saves in the win, while senior Thomas Gale recorded 32 in the loss.
  • Boston University held the edge in blocked shots, 14-8.
  • Holy Cross held Boston University to 1-for-4 on the power play.
